Safeguarding Communities: Certified Backflow Inspections

Maintaining public health requires stringent measures to prevent contamination of our water systems. Certified backflow testing plays a vital role in this endeavor by identifying and mitigating the risk of contaminated water flowing backward into the potable water supply. This crucial process involves certified technicians conducting thorough examinations of water safety assemblies to ensure they are functioning properly and effectively preventing backflow events.

By investing in certified backflow testing, individuals, businesses, and communities can guarantee the purity of their water supply and protect the well-being of their residents.
